Understanding the Problem: Why is My BlackBerry Z10 Not Detecting My SIM Card?

Before diving into solutions, it's crucial to understand the root cause. The "SIM card not detected" error on your BlackBerry Z10 can stem from several sources:

  • Faulty SIM Card: The SIM card itself might be damaged, bent, or improperly inserted.
  • Loose or Damaged SIM Card Tray: The tray holding the SIM card might be loose, misaligned, or damaged.
  • Hardware Issues: Internal hardware problems within the Z10, specifically the SIM card reader, could be the culprit.
  • Software Glitches: Software bugs or operating system errors can sometimes interfere with SIM card recognition.
  • Incorrect Network Settings: Incorrect network settings can sometimes prevent the phone from connecting to the network and recognizing the SIM card.

Troubleshooting Steps: Let's Get Your Z10 Back Online

Here's a step-by-step guide to troubleshooting your BlackBerry Z10's SIM card detection problem:

1. Check the SIM Card:

  • Visual Inspection: Carefully remove the SIM card and inspect it for any visible damage, such as bends or cracks. Replace the SIM card in a different phone to test its functionality.
  • Clean the SIM Card: If it looks clean, gently wipe it with a clean, dry cloth to remove any dust or debris.
  • Try a Different SIM Card: If possible, try inserting a different SIM card into your Z10 to rule out a faulty SIM card as the issue.

2. Inspect the SIM Card Tray:

  • Remove and Reinsert: Remove the SIM card tray, carefully inspect it for any damage or misalignment, and reinsert it firmly. Ensure the SIM card is correctly seated within the tray.
  • Check for Debris: Check the SIM card tray slot for any dust or debris that might be obstructing the SIM card. Gently clean the slot if needed.

3. Restart Your BlackBerry Z10:

A simple restart can often resolve minor software glitches that might be causing the issue. Power off your phone completely, wait a few seconds, and then power it back on.

4. Check Network Settings:

  • Airplane Mode: Toggle Airplane Mode on and off to force a network refresh.
  • Manual Network Selection: Try manually selecting your network from the list of available networks. This helps the phone re-establish the connection.

5. Seek Professional Help:

If none of the above steps resolve the issue, the problem likely lies with internal hardware. Contact a professional repair center or your mobile carrier for assistance.

Preventive Measures: Keeping Your Z10 Running Smoothly

Preventing future SIM card detection issues involves some simple practices:

  • Handle with Care: Always handle your SIM card and SIM card tray with care to avoid damage.
  • Regular Cleanings: Periodically clean your SIM card and the SIM card tray slot to prevent dust and debris buildup.
  • Software Updates: Keep your BlackBerry Z10's operating system updated to benefit from bug fixes and improved stability.
